## Changed defaults

Heads up: the Ledgerline tax-rate lookup cache now defaults to a 15-minute TTL instead of 24 hours. Turns out rates in the Veldt County sandbox were going stale mid-demo, which was embarrassing. Eviction is now LRU rather than FIFO, and the cache warms on boot. If you're reviewing, check that nothing hardcodes the old TTL. The new defaults land as follows.

deployment values, bajop-taweg:
holwyn:
  log_level: debug
  metrics_host: metrics.holwyn.zemvarsys.internal
  pool_size: 32

## Configuration

If your plugin sees intermittent `NXDOMAIN` errors when calling the Nimbrel gateway, it's usually the flaky resolver on the Torshaven sandbox hosts, not your code. Set `RESOLVER_CACHE_TTL=300` and `DNS_RETRY_COUNT=3` in your env file to smooth it over; the plugin runtime reads both at startup. Your plugin also needs to authenticate to the gateway, and that credential belongs on the line immediately below.

vault entry, fadup-tagag: RELAY_SECRET8=2fd92179

Ticket: Slimmed image breaks runtime on Pellarc build agents.

Repro steps:
1. Build the hollowed image with the strip-layers profile enabled.
2. Push to the staging registry and deploy to the canary pool.
3. Container exits with a missing shared-library error within ten seconds.

Expected: parity with the full image. Actual: crash loop. Suspect the trim step removes the resolver libs. To pull the failing image from the staging registry, authenticate with the token below.

session JWT of tawip-kajog = eyJhbGciOiJIUzI1NiIsInR5cCI6IkpXVCJ9.eyJzdWIiOiI2dKYGGIn0.afsnASii